Position Summary

We are seeking a highly motivated and experienced Sr. OT Network Engineer with over 10 years of experience to join our dynamic System Solution team. This position is ideal for a candidate who is a hands‑on network professional with strong OT and enterprise networking experience, proven ability to work in manufacturing environments, and a collaborative approach to supporting both technical teams and non‑technical stakeholders.

The successful candidate will be responsible for onsite serves as a key technical resource and liaison between IT and plant engineering to ensure OT network solutions are delivered securely, efficiently, and with zero unplanned downtime.

Essential Functions
  • Serve as the onsite network engineer for OT-related initiatives
  • Lead the deployment and adoption of OT network infrastructure.
  • Support the design and implementation of secure, resilient network architectures for industrial and manufacturing environments.
  • Ensure OT cybersecurity requirements are incorporated into network solutions, including segmentation, IDMZ, and access control practices.
  • Provide escalation support for network incidents and coordinate issue resolution with internal teams and vendors as needed.
  • Assist with network standards, implementation practices, and documentation for OT environments.
  • Mentor and train local IT support teams and operational staff on OT network fundamentals and troubleshooting.
  • Contribute to project planning, cutovers, maintenance activities, and operational readiness.
  • Collaborate with stakeholders to translate business and production requirements into effective network solutions.
Technology Scope
  • Enterprise LAN/WAN networks
  • OT / industrial network environments
  • Network segmentation and secure network design
  • IDMZ architecture
  • Firewalls and secure connectivity
  • VLANs, routing, switching, and redundancy
  • Network monitoring and troubleshooting
  • Wireless networking in industrial or manufacturing settings
  • High availability network design
  • Support for plant‑floor, automation, and edge‑connected systems
  • Industrial network connectivity and protocols
